Licence and Fair Play: The Fine Print
Royal Planet Casino operates under Curaçao eGaming – 8048/JAZ. That’s a common offshore framework, not local regulation in Canada, but it does give you a declared set of rules to reference. The casino claims audited RNG and third-party validation. Take that as a starting point, not a guarantee. The real safety net is personal: keep your identity documents ready before your first cashout, not after. The Terms describe KYC checks for payouts, single-account rules, and restrictions around shared devices. If your payment details don’t match your profile, expect delays.

Cashier and Withdrawals: Where Most Players Get Tripped Up
Royal Planet Casino supports cards, e-wallets, prepaid vouchers, bank transfers, and cryptocurrencies. Availability depends on your location, so check the real cashier after login, not a promo page. The withdrawal rules are where careful players win. The Terms describe approval times that can take several working days, a per-withdrawal cap, a monthly cap, and a minimum withdrawal threshold. Some transfers carry fees. To keep payouts smooth, follow these steps:
- Complete identity verification before you request any withdrawal.
- Use the same deposit method for withdrawals wherever possible.
- Avoid activating a bonus unless you’re comfortable with the max cashout limit.
- Keep a consistent payment rail – switching methods mid-session can trigger extra checks.
